Ticket #2907 — Signature check fails on report builder export

Support: customers exporting from the Tallyvane report builder see a signature verification error after the sorting-stability patch. The patch changed row ordering in grouped exports, which altered the serialized payload, so exports signed before the patch now fail verification against cached manifests. Advise customers to regenerate reports; old exports cannot be re-verified. Fresh exports are signed with the key below.

signing key of fadug-haweg = bky19_x2JJNa4RuE34mQa9TgK

**Action Item HB-7:** Following the Cinderpath build outage, we are migrating all plugin builds to the Kilnworks hermetic build system. Plugin authors must declare dependencies explicitly; ambient toolchains are no longer available. Sandboxed builds enforce strict resource limits, so long-running codegen steps may need splitting. Test against the staging toolchain before the cutover date. The enforced tuning constants for sandboxed plugin builds appear below.

tuning constants:
THRESHOLDS = {
    "kelix": 280,
    "druvan": 756,
    "oliael": 399,
}

BRIEFING — Leadership Review

Audience: Branch Managers

Subject: Annual Billing Transition

Trellis & Vane will move all Copperfield subscriptions to annual billing beginning next cycle. Branches should expect customer questions at renewal; a standard FAQ and talking points have been distributed. Pro-rated credits apply to mid-term conversions. No changes to pricing tiers this year. Branch performance targets will be restated in annualized terms from Q2 onward. Context for this decision appears in the confidential note directly below.

board note of yageg-yadug: The northern region missed its Framir quota by 13.1 percent last quarter. Lamathek Freight plans to raise the Quenael list price by 30.2 percent in March. The pricing group signed off on a budget of $133.5 million for Project Novok. The renewal with Gilethek Foods closes at $60.0 million a year, 2.7 percent above the last contract.